Sherline headstocks and parts come in a range of designs from the factory. Normally ER16 and MT1. Both of which are extremely little. Sherline likewise provides WW collet sets for extremely tiny work. Primarily watchmakers and clockmakers use the WW collets. Most prefer ER25, ER32 or even ER40 collet sizes with a bigger spindle go through hole. The 5C collet for the Sherline lathe would be the very best. For Sherline mills, the majority of actually do not care for the MT1 and hardly like the ER16. An R8 spindle with a low profile would be best. It provides one of the most flexibility and lots of tool options. You can find numerous evaluations on both the lathe and the mill. Popular designs are the 2000, 5400, 4000 and 4500 in metric and inch. The also can be found in CNC, handbook and CNC ready versions. Just recently, they have actually added ballscrew versions for sale. This is far better than the older leadscrew type. Taig also offers lathes and mills. It’s Sherlines main competition. In reality, you can discover a lot of videos and short articles describing Taig vs Sherline. The Taig items offer much more rigid methods and usually more “heavy duty” in general. The Taig motors are pretty weak, just like the Sherline motors. A high quality brushless motor can make the machine seem like a completely various mill or lathe. Taig likewise provides a nice CNC prepared mill and lathe. You can also choose their digital CNC system which utilizes closed-looped steppers and Mach3 software application. The Taig spindles have the exact same problems as the Sherline. They are far too little. The only exception is the 5C collet headstock model they use. We will do a review of the 5C in the future. The great thing is that they now provide a ballscrew choice for their mill and lathe. Plus, the deal a “gang tool” lathe. The disadvantage with both manufactures is the absence of major upgrades.
Sherline uses numerous parts and attachments, but not much to make it a better machine. To begin with, they headstock usages poor quality bearings and the bearings are too small. This implies the spindle itself requires to be little. A spindle with very little mass suggests the lathe or mill the finish quality will not be as excellent and subject to vibration issues. For example, they provide many lathe accessories, but you can’t get a 5C headstock or ER25, ER32 or ER40. Plus, the pass through hole has to be small due to the fact that the bearings are small. There is a comparable problem with the mill. You can only utilize ER16 collets and this restricts its usage. Of course those in Gilman, Illinois 60938 may have different needs.
